The Benefits Of Purchasing A Used Biosafety Cabinet

When it comes to working with potentially hazardous materials in a laboratory setting, biosafety cabinets are an essential piece of equipment. These cabinets help to protect researchers from exposure to pathogens and ensure the safety of the materials being worked with. While purchasing a new biosafety cabinet can be a significant investment, many labs are finding that buying a used biosafety cabinet can be a cost-effective and practical solution. In this article, we will explore the benefits of purchasing a used biosafety cabinet, and why it may be the right choice for your lab.

One of the primary benefits of purchasing a used biosafety cabinet is cost savings. New biosafety cabinets can be quite expensive, with prices ranging from several thousand to tens of thousands of dollars. For labs on a budget, buying a used biosafety cabinet can provide significant cost savings while still meeting safety requirements. By purchasing a gently used cabinet, labs can acquire a high-quality piece of equipment at a fraction of the cost of a new one.

In addition to cost savings, buying a used biosafety cabinet can also be a more sustainable choice. By purchasing a pre-owned cabinet, labs can help to reduce waste and lower their environmental impact. Rather than letting a perfectly functional cabinet go to waste, labs can extend its lifespan by purchasing and using it for their research needs. This not only helps to reduce the demand for new cabinets but also contributes to a more sustainable approach to laboratory practices.

Furthermore, purchasing a used biosafety cabinet can also be a more convenient option for labs in need of quick equipment replacement. New biosafety cabinets can have long lead times for delivery and installation, which can be challenging for labs with time-sensitive research projects. By purchasing a used cabinet, labs can often acquire the equipment they need more quickly and get back to work without unnecessary delays. This can be particularly beneficial for labs facing unexpected equipment failures or urgent safety concerns.

Another advantage of buying a used biosafety cabinet is the opportunity to purchase a higher-quality model than would be possible with a limited budget. While a new cabinet may be out of reach for labs with budget constraints, a used cabinet allows labs to access higher-end models that may provide better performance and more advanced safety features. This can be especially important for labs working with particularly hazardous materials or requiring specialized cabinet configurations.

Despite these benefits, there are some considerations to keep in mind when purchasing a used biosafety cabinet. It is important to ensure that the cabinet meets the necessary safety standards and has been properly maintained and serviced. Labs should also consider the age and condition of the cabinet, as older models may require more frequent maintenance or upgrades to ensure optimal performance. Additionally, labs should verify the reputation and reliability of the seller to ensure they are getting a high-quality product.
